Tips to get the best vacation home experience:

Money saving strategies:

  • Reserve your vacation home as early as possible. Rental schedules usually open twelve months in advance (or in September just after the Summer season ends). Many groups book their Summer vacation rentals during holiday gatherings. Book before these holidays for best selection.
  • Book your rental property in the Fall or Spring shoulder seasons to enjoy warm weather while saving money and avoiding crowded roads, restaurants, and activities. Many vacationers use this strategy to find larger homes within budget, or to book an oceanfront rental that would otherwise be unavailable during the Summer.
  • Some hosts offer special rates for active duty military and veterans. Ask your host or property manager if special offers are available for your family before you book.
  • Management companies and individual rental owners often offer guests an option to purchase vacation insurance protection. Trip insurance, which will generally cost 1% - 5% of the base re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any days missed as a result of medical-related catastrophes or weather disasters, as well as evacuation costs, such as an unanticipated hotel overnight or additional gasoline expenses. Trip insurance might be a a welcome relief if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for program terms and fees.
  • Many management companies supply Brunswick area area visitor guide magazines which include coupons, either offered directly by local businesses, or by way of a relationship between the management company and the business itself. You can also find Brunswick area visitors guide and coupon books at local gas stations and shopping centers.

Know before you go:

  • Review check in & check out procedures before traveling. Save the directions to your phone, and take a printed copy.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a hot tub, A/V setup or coffee maker. Contact your host. They are there to help! A brief phone call prevents many difficulties.
  • Keep the property locked while you are away! Don't let crooks ruin your vacation.
  • Make a record of any issues with the rental upon arrival, and immediately contact the owner. We specifically recommend e-mails and text messages, as they usually contain built-in time stamps that are beneficial if damages are assessed.
  • Respecting quiet hours and parking restrictions can make a stay more pleasurable. You will enhance your chance to make some new local friends, and resident neighbors are a great source for finding the best local beaches and hangouts.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Neighbors can frequently help. Who better to ask where to order delicious takeout,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for BBQ?
  • Don't leave anything behind! Just before departing, walk through the rental to make sure you've collected all belongings. Remember to check dressers, closets, and bathrooms for hidden belongings. Remove everything from the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Inspect the property a final time and look for damage. We advise walking through with the property manager whenever possible. If the manager is not available, take video of the property to record its condition.
  • Did your group have a terrific time? Most rental management companies make it easy for customers to provide feedback. If your rental and/or property manager was wonderful, they will likely appreciate your kind words. If anything was wrong and they failed to address it within reason, or if the vacation rental wasn't described correctly, you'll want to make a note as part of your review.
